Chapter 451: Chapter 451 Wasteland Part (13)_1 Chapter 451: Chapter 451 Wasteland Part (13)_1 The people from the Siren Group were killed?

The news brought by this brother was evidently explosive, shocking everyone present.

And after digesting the news for a moment, almost everyone turned to look at Fu Qian immediately.

Really, just as this guy said?

If there had been some doubts about what Fu Qian said earlier, it could now be said that the balance in their minds had quickly tilted.

“Don’t rush, Mu Cun, who exactly from the Siren Group was killed?”

Tieer gestured with his hand, signaling the courier to sit down and take his time.

“Is this why you were late?”

The one called Mu Cun answered, found an empty seat, and sat down with a plop; the next moment, he noticed Fu Qian sitting opposite him and couldn’t help but pause.

“Mr. Fu, he’s new to the wasteland, invited today, attending our meeting for the first time.”

Tieer explained briefly on the side.

“It’s okay, just speak your mind.”

Mu Cun glanced around, noticed that no one seemed to mind, and nodded a greeting to Fu Qian.

“The one who died this time is no minor character, which is why I said something big has happened.”

“Lazaro, one of the top-level officers of the Siren Group in the wasteland.”

“Not long ago, this person was found dead at his residence, and it’s said the guards detected nothing out of the ordinary.”

Someone couldn’t help but ask immediately.

“How could that be possible!”

Mu Cun shook his head.

“Even if it’s related to their recent discovery, this guy was a genuine Fourth Phase Transcendent, completely different from those cannon fodder they recruit.”

“Can you think of any mental influence that could make such a person commit suicide?”

Hearing what Mu Cun said, the group instinctively looked at Fu Qian again, wanting to say that not all those recruited were cannon fodder.

“However, it could be related to that.”

Mu Cun, oblivious to this detail, continued speaking on his own.

“It’s said that Lazaro was in charge of the Siren Group’s previous exploration.”

“And do you know, after yesterday’s exploration, apart from those recruited, two of the Siren’s own people also died?”

“No need to say ‘it’s said’, it was definitely him.”

Nora suddenly interjected from the side, her tone very certain.

“I saw him over at the swamp.”

Mu Cun was obviously a bit behind the pace and couldn’t help but survey the surroundings.

“Before you arrived, we were just discussing this. It looks like the newly discovered underground ruins of the Sirens are likely in the swamps to the southwest.”

The man who sold the bullets to Fu Qian explained.

Mu Cun pondered for a few seconds, then scratched his head.

“Anyway, the atmosphere out there is quite tense right now, and the Siren people definitely don’t believe Lazaro would kill himself; they’re madly investigating everywhere.”

“But in a place like the wasteland, who would have the leisure to assassinate a Siren mastermind?”

Lady Number Two said with an incredulous face.

“Some individual certainly wouldn’t, but what if it was an organization like them?”

The latter caught on quickly, understanding her implication immediately.

“Has it really come to this?”

“It is a bit hard to believe, but it looks like the Siren people think so too.”

Mu Cun continued from the side.

“Right now, the Ji Family is the prime suspect, and of course, they would never admit it; the air is thick with tension, and until the real culprit is caught, everyone should try to stay indoors as much as possible to avoid trouble.”

As Mu Cun finished speaking, the room fell into a brief silence.

The people present were all experienced in dealing with crises, and if today it had only been Mu Cun bringing the news, there might still be numerous conjectures.

But combined with what Fu Qian had mentioned earlier, it seemed that everyone could see a huge crisis brewing.

Indeed, just as that person had said, surrounding this underground relic, a covert battle between the two largest organizations in the wasteland had already begun.

At this point, whether it was the Ji Family who had committed the killing or not, the truth of the matter wasn’t as important anymore.

In any case, with such a situation, one could easily end up in a bloody maelstrom.

As ordinary Transcendents with limited resources, the most important thing at this time was to stay out of the fray.

Everyone felt somewhat relieved that they had maintained a neutral stance up until now, not siding with anyone.

Listening to the news brought by Mu Cun, Fu Qian also thought of Ji Yicheng, whom he had dealings with before.

It was still uncertain whether he fully represented the Ji Family’s stance.

But from his behavior during their interactions, this person indeed seemed somewhat radical.

Leisure times always pass so quickly!

In the midst of his musings, Fu Qian stood up.

The gazes of everyone present converged on him, and Nora couldn’t help but ask.

“It’s only just begun, if you are interested, you can stay here and continue the exchange.”

From the communication just now, he could tell that even though this person was full of secrets, he meant no ill will toward them.

“You could even consider staying in the old city for a while.”

“After all, with the current situation, you going out might attract a lot of attention.”

“I appreciate the good intentions.”

Fu Qian smiled and thanked them, casually picking up his mask to wear.

He knew that Tieer’s words were well-meant, an attempt to offer him some protection.

But the current situation had already advanced far beyond his ability to control.

To say nothing of the fact that he had not disguised his arrival and Siren’s people were probably already on their way here.

Even if he had come discreetly, with the unfolding events, Siren would likely turn the earth upside down to find him.

Of course, the most important point was that he had originally come to deal with the Angel Dungeon, and now that the opportunity had come knocking, how could he possibly refuse?

“Who exactly is this person? He seems very mysterious.”

Watching the silhouette of Fu Qian disappear behind the Dark Gate, Mu Cun frowned and asked Tieer, who had sat back down.

“The surviving cannon fodder.”

Nora gazed at the weapon she had obtained in exchange for information, her voice even and unfluctuating.

Mu Cun was clearly surprised and could not help but turn to look once more.

“He doesn’t seem that special to me!”

“It’s only surface-level. There’s definitely a reason he survived.”

“Fortunately, he doesn’t seem to have any malice.”

“Given the current situation, there’s limited things we can do, but the information Mr. Fu provided just now can be shared to some extent.”

Coming out of the gathering, Fu Qian had not walked far when he saw several people rushing toward him.

The person in the middle was Gerard, whom he had met before, with Gary following close by his side.

Only this time, Gerard bore none of his former composure; his expression was so dark that it seemed water could be wrung from it.

“Sorry, but please come with us. There are some matters that require your assistance.”

Fu Qian nodded without surprise.
